FOR THE INSTALLER

These machines fit the following Scotsman
products, check sales literature for other possible
combinations:

·

SB480 and extensions (with bin top KBT18)

·

HTB555 or BH550 using bin top KBT14 or
KBT20

·

BH801 using bin top KBT28

·

BH900 using bin top KBT24

NME Dispenser Applications

The NME models can be placed on and used
with certain ice and ice-beverage dispensers.
Kits are required for proper operation, see the
following list:

·

ID150, use adapter KBT42 and KNUGDIV

·

ID200 or ID250, use adapter KBT46 and
KDIL-N-ID2

·

Cornelius ED/DF200 beverage dispensers,
use KBT46 and KDIL-N-200

·

Cornelius ED/DF250 beverage dispensers,
use KBT46 and KDIL-N-250

·

Lancer nugget ice & beverage dispenser, use
KDIL-N-L and Lancer kit #82-3491.

Installation Limitations:

This ice system is designed to be installed indoors,
in a controlled environment:

Min.

Max.

Air Temperature

50

0

F

100

0

F

Water Temperature

40

0

F

100

0

F

Water Pressure

20 PSI 80 PSI

Voltage (for 115v model)

104

126

(Compared to the nameplate)
Operating the machine outside of the limitations is
misuse and can void the warranty.
